English
Language : 

AT89C51CC03 Datasheet, PDF (12/195 Pages) ATMEL Corporation – Enhanced 8-bit MCU with CAN Controller and Flash Memory
SFR Mapping
The Special Function Registers (SFRs) of the AT89C51CC03 fall into the following
categories:
Mnemonic Add Name
7
6
5
4
3
2
1
0
ACC
E0h Accumulator
–
–
–
–
–
–
–
–
B
F0h B Register
–
–
–
–
–
–
–
–
PSW
D0h Program Status Word
CY
AC
F0
RS1
RS0
OV
F1
P
SP
81h Stack Pointer
–
–
–
–
–
–
–
–
Data Pointer Low
DPL
82h byte
–
–
–
–
–
–
–
–
LSB of DPTR
Data Pointer High
DPH
83h byte
–
–
–
–
–
–
–
–
MSB of DPTR
Mnemonic Add Name
P0
80h Port 0
P1
90h Port 1
P2
A0h Port 2
P3
B0h Port 3
P4
C0h Port 4 (x5)
7
6
5
4
3
2
1
0
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
–
P4.4 /
MOSI
P4.3 /
SCK
P4.2 /
MISO
P4.1 /
RxDC
P4.0 /
TxDC
Mnemonic Add Name
7
6
5
4
3
2
1
0
TH0
8Ch
Timer/Counter 0 High
byte
–
–
–
–
–
–
–
–
TL0
8Ah
Timer/Counter 0 Low
byte
–
–
–
–
–
–
–
–
TH1
8Dh
Timer/Counter 1 High
byte
–
–
–
–
–
–
–
–
TL1
8Bh
Timer/Counter 1 Low
byte
–
–
–
–
–
–
–
–
TH2
CDh
Timer/Counter 2 High
byte
–
–
–
–
–
–
–
–
TL2
CCh
Timer/Counter 2 Low
byte
–
–
–
–
–
–
–
–
TCON
88h
Timer/Counter 0 and
1 control
TF1
TR1
TF0
TR0
IE1
IT1
IE0
IT0
TMOD
89h
Timer/Counter 0 and
1 Modes
GATE1
C/T1#
M11
M01
GATE0
C/T0#
M10
M00
12 AT89C51CC03
4182I–CAN–06/05